Table of Contents

Class JsonJobCntrlCfgLoader

Namespace
Tlabs.JobCntrl.Config
Assembly
Tlabs.JobCntrl.dll

Loads a IJobControlCfg form a json file.

public class JsonJobCntrlCfgLoader : JobCntrlCfgLoader, IJobControlCfgLoader
Inheritance
JsonJobCntrlCfgLoader
Implements
Inherited Members
Extension Methods

Constructors

JsonJobCntrlCfgLoader(IJobCntrlCfgLoaderProperties, IEnumerable<IJobCntrlConfigurator>)

Ctor from props and configs.

public JsonJobCntrlCfgLoader(IJobCntrlCfgLoaderProperties props, IEnumerable<IJobCntrlConfigurator> configs)

Parameters

props IJobCntrlCfgLoaderProperties
configs IEnumerable<IJobCntrlConfigurator>

Fields

CFG_PATH

Config path property.

public const string CFG_PATH = "path"

Field Value

string

Methods

LoadMasterConfiguration()

Loads the master model configuration.

public override IMasterCfg LoadMasterConfiguration()

Returns

IMasterCfg

The IMasterCfg loaded.